The Lead, Global Risk Management is responsible for all aspects of the Company’s FX and interest rate risk management activities. Specific responsibilities include managing FX and interest risk for the global company, overseeing the daily and monthly execution of the Company’s hedging strategy, coordinating cross-over functions between FX and global cash management. The Manager will also act as advisor and business partner to Business Units and Continents in the areas of FX and interest rates.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Analyze and manage the global execution of the Company hedging strategies to mitigate exposure to significant FX and Interest Rate risk, including: Executing monthly balance sheet hedge program.
Executing cash flow and net investment hedge strategies.
Analyzing and assessing currency exposures to identify opportunities to enhance the hedging program.
Monitoring interest rate risk, developing recommendations, and supporting the execution of the strategy to manage risk within established guidelines.
Partnering with various banking providers to evaluate and enhance existing hedging programs.
Preparing monthly accounting reconciliations and ensuring compliance with applicable derivative regulatory requirements.

Support monthly FX hedge committee meetings with Senior Leadership by preparing key supporting schedules, participating in the discussions and documenting key takeaways and action items.
Forecast Other Income and the impact of Cash Flow hedges in line with Company forecasting calendar.
Perform sensitivity analysis on budgets and forecasts due to movements in fx rates.
Support bi-annual VaR analysis
Distribution of planning and accounting FX rates.
Establish and maintain key banking relationships including negotiation of counterparty agreements such as ISDAs.
Monitor and advise on counterparty credit risk throughout the organization.
Support managing international cash flow/cash needs and investments as they relate to foreign currency funding and long term international capital structure decisions.
Performs other duties as assigned to meet business needs.
